Festivals, Religious

Festivals & Holy Days • Both
Religious festivals in Scripture included the Sabbath, the feasts of Passover, Weeks, and Tabernacles, the Day of Atonement, and other appointed observances. They ordered Israel’s worship, remembered God’s acts, and reinforced the people’s unity before Him.
Biblical Usage
The great feasts required every male Israelite to appear before the Lord. Their regular observance ordered worship, offerings, and the remembrance of God’s dealings with Israel. The festivals also strengthened national unity, while the Day of Atonement provided a distinct appointed observance.
